Just received this information from AQUIS:
Suspension of Trading (Suspend / Restore)
Block Commodities Ltd
Block Commodities plc. The following company has been suspended from trading on AQSE Growth Market with effect from 07.00am, 01/09/2020, pending the appointment of an AQSE Corporate Adviser. Block Commodities Plc Ordinary Shares Symbol: BLCC ISIN: GG00B4QYTJ50 The Regulation Department Aquis Stock Exchange 77 Cornhill London EC3V 3QQ Tel: 0203 597 6361 Email: aqseregulation@aquis.eu Website: www.nexexchange.com
